Output e98949405c9d453650d00e9b6a94f77d050623bd73e972b8c52e9bc52eb4afe4:1

value
21760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fed762976298600e0624c926db0caeff197e471 OP_EQUAL
address
3Ep326SeSBzuQg4294Psz8J9x4ykXFNjha
transaction
e98949405c9d453650d00e9b6a94f77d050623bd73e972b8c52e9bc52eb4afe4
spent
true